Nautilus Treadmills

On 2022-06-09 the CPSC announced a recall of Nautilus Treadmills by Zhejiang Arcana Power Health Tech, citing the treadmills can start on their own, posing a fall hazard to a user.

Product

Nautilus Treadmills | This recall involves Nautilus treadmills with model number T616 and serial numbers 100672PRO21140001 through 100672PRO21171980 and with model number T618 and serial numbers 100647PRO21130111 through 100647PRO21183960. Nautilus and the model number are printed on the plastic shroud at the front of the treadmill's walking belt. The serial number is on the base-frame of the treadmill beneath the belt.

Reason

The treadmills can start on their own, posing a fall hazard to a user.
